小程序
小游戏
企业微信
微信支付
扫描小程序码分享
请问使用wx.cloud.callContainer进行调用云托管服务(自己开发的服务部署在微信云上)超时了, 在调用的时候设定了timeout 没有效果, 在app.json中设置networkTimeout 也无效; 使用postman直接调用成功。 是否wx.cloud.callContainer调用时有默认超时时间并且默认时间不能被修改, 大概等待15s左右的时候就出现超时错误了
注: 访问的接口确实需要花费挺长时间大概18s左右时间
3 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
你好,能否提供下超时错误的具体截图或错误日志?提供下 callID 或 trace 信息我们跟进下。同时请求链路最大超时时间为 15s,如超过此限制,请优化服务耗时。
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
那这里的timeout没有用咯?
你好,可参考文档:https://developers.weixin.qq.com/miniprogram/dev/wxcloudrun/src/development/call/mini.html#%E4%BD%BF%E7%94%A8%E9%99%90%E5%88%B6
callcontainer的超时限定15s,无法调整。与你在后端服务商的超时设置无关。
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
你好,能否提供下超时错误的具体截图或错误日志?提供下 callID 或 trace 信息我们跟进下。同时请求链路最大超时时间为 15s,如超过此限制,请优化服务耗时。
那这里的timeout没有用咯?
你好,可参考文档:https://developers.weixin.qq.com/miniprogram/dev/wxcloudrun/src/development/call/mini.html#%E4%BD%BF%E7%94%A8%E9%99%90%E5%88%B6
callcontainer的超时限定15s,无法调整。与你在后端服务商的超时设置无关。